New📚 Exciting News! Introducing Maman Book – Your Ultimate Companion for Literary Adventures! Dive into a world of stories with Maman Book today! Check it out

Write Sign In
Maman BookMaman Book
Write
Sign In
Member-only story

Introduction to Computation and Programming Using Python Third Edition: An In-Depth Exploration for Beginners

Jese Leos
·5.8k Followers· Follow
Published in Introduction To Computation And Programming Using Python Third Edition: With Application To Computational Modeling And Understanding Data
4 min read
419 View Claps
39 Respond
Save
Listen
Share

In today's technology-driven world, computational thinking and programming skills have become essential for individuals across all fields. to Computation and Programming Using Python, Third Edition is a comprehensive resource designed to introduce readers to the fundamental concepts of computation and programming while leveraging the power of Python, a versatile and widely used programming language.

This article provides an in-depth overview of the key concepts covered in the third edition of this foundational textbook, along with insights into its strengths, applications, and relevance in the modern era.

Introduction to Computation and Programming Using Python third edition: With Application to Computational Modeling and Understanding Data
Introduction to Computation and Programming Using Python, third edition: With Application to Computational Modeling and Understanding Data
by John Guttag

4.5 out of 5

Language : English
File size : 16134 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
X-Ray : Enabled
Print length : 872 pages

Key Concepts Explored

The third edition of to Computation and Programming Using Python delves into a wide range of topics crucial for computational thinking and programming proficiency. These include:

  • Data Structures: Understanding how data is organized and stored, including lists, tuples, dictionaries, and sets.
  • Algorithms: Developing step-by-step instructions for solving computational problems efficiently.
  • Control Flow: Managing the order of execution in programs using constructs like loops and conditional statements.
  • Functions: Organizing code into reusable blocks that enhance modularity and code maintainability.
  • Object-Oriented Programming (OOP): Designing programs around real-world objects and their relationships.
  • File Input/Output (I/O): Interacting with external files to read, write, and process data.
  • Exception Handling: Anticipating and handling errors that may arise during program execution.

Features and Benefits

This textbook stands out from others due to its unique features and benefits:

  • Clear and Concise Explanations: Concepts are presented in a straightforward and accessible manner, making them easy to grasp even for beginners.
  • Comprehensive Coverage: The book provides a thorough foundation in computational thinking and Python programming, with ample examples and exercises.
  • Engaging Examples: Real-world examples and thought-provoking exercises throughout the book keep readers engaged and motivated to learn.
  • Practical Approach: The focus on practical applications ensures that readers can apply their newfound skills to solve real-world problems.
  • Updated Content: The third edition has been updated to include the latest version of Python, along with new chapters on topics such as data science and machine learning.

Applications and Relevance

The concepts and skills covered in to Computation and Programming Using Python, Third Edition are applicable in various fields and industries:

  • Data Science: Analyzing and visualizing data, building predictive models, and uncovering insights.
  • Machine Learning: Developing algorithms that learn from data without explicit programming.
  • Web Development: Creating interactive and dynamic websites and web applications.
  • Software Engineering: Designing, developing, and maintaining software systems.
  • Computational Biology: Modeling and analyzing biological systems using computational methods.
  • Financial Modeling: Developing financial models and tools for risk analysis and forecasting.

, to Computation and Programming Using Python, Third Edition is an invaluable resource for anyone seeking a solid foundation in computational thinking and programming. Its clear explanations, comprehensive coverage, engaging examples, and practical approach make it an ideal choice for students, educators, and professionals alike. By leveraging the versatility of Python, this textbook empowers readers to tackle a wide range of problems and applications, preparing them for success in the modern era of technology and data-driven decision-making.

Whether you are new to programming or looking to enhance your existing skills, this book will serve as an indispensable guide on your journey towards becoming a proficient programmer.

Introduction to Computation and Programming Using Python third edition: With Application to Computational Modeling and Understanding Data
Introduction to Computation and Programming Using Python, third edition: With Application to Computational Modeling and Understanding Data
by John Guttag

4.5 out of 5

Language : English
File size : 16134 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
X-Ray : Enabled
Print length : 872 pages
Create an account to read the full story.
The author made this story available to Maman Book members only.
If you’re new to Maman Book, create a new account to read this story on us.
Already have an account? Sign in
419 View Claps
39 Respond
Save
Listen
Share

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Good Author
  • José Martí profile picture
    José Martí
    Follow ·13.5k
  • Felix Hayes profile picture
    Felix Hayes
    Follow ·13.5k
  • Martin Cox profile picture
    Martin Cox
    Follow ·11.8k
  • Phil Foster profile picture
    Phil Foster
    Follow ·10.9k
  • Jan Mitchell profile picture
    Jan Mitchell
    Follow ·2.4k
  • Robert Louis Stevenson profile picture
    Robert Louis Stevenson
    Follow ·7.8k
  • Spencer Powell profile picture
    Spencer Powell
    Follow ·17.2k
  • Colby Cox profile picture
    Colby Cox
    Follow ·19k
Recommended from Maman Book
What Do Men Want From A Perfect Woman?: The Truth About The 15 Qualities That Men Secretly Admire And Crave For From A Perfect Woman
Jorge Luis Borges profile pictureJorge Luis Borges
·6 min read
284 View Claps
68 Respond
Plague Ship (The Oregon Files 5)
Francisco Cox profile pictureFrancisco Cox

Plague Ship: Unraveling the Mystery of the Oregon Files

The Oregon Files, a collection of classified...

·4 min read
1.4k View Claps
74 Respond
101 Strategies To Make Academic Vocabulary Stick
Rudyard Kipling profile pictureRudyard Kipling
·5 min read
535 View Claps
49 Respond
Innovating Talent Attraction: A Practitioner S Guide For Cities Regions And Countries
Fletcher Mitchell profile pictureFletcher Mitchell
·4 min read
262 View Claps
54 Respond
Optimization And Security Challenges In Smart Power Grids (Energy Systems)
Emilio Cox profile pictureEmilio Cox

Optimization and Security Challenges in Smart Power Grids

Smart power grids (SPGs) are emerging as a...

·4 min read
436 View Claps
41 Respond
MILES DAVIS AND THE CIVIL RIGHTS MOVEMENT IN AMERICA
Chandler Ward profile pictureChandler Ward
·5 min read
595 View Claps
39 Respond
The book was found!
Introduction to Computation and Programming Using Python third edition: With Application to Computational Modeling and Understanding Data
Introduction to Computation and Programming Using Python, third edition: With Application to Computational Modeling and Understanding Data
by John Guttag

4.5 out of 5

Language : English
File size : 16134 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
X-Ray : Enabled
Print length : 872 pages
Sign up for our newsletter and stay up to date!

By subscribing to our newsletter, you'll receive valuable content straight to your inbox, including informative articles, helpful tips, product launches, and exciting promotions.

By subscribing, you agree with our Privacy Policy.


© 2024 Maman Bookâ„¢ is a registered trademark. All Rights Reserved.